Secret Service agent on JD Vance's detail investigated for allegedly leaking operational security info

A U.S. Secret Service (USSS) agent assigned to Vice President JD Vance’s security detail is being investigated over allegations of leaking sensitive information.

"A member of the Vice Presidential Protective Division is the subject of an administrative investigation, and potential criminal inquiry, involving allegations of compromising operational and information security," Secret Service Chief of Communications Anthony Guglielmi said in a statement to Fox News.

The agency would not comment on the specifics of the case, Guglielmi said, but noted that "any conduct that potentially threatens the safety of a protectee will not be tolerated."................

...............One day after the story was published, MS Now reported Vance's office canceled a helicopter flight scheduled for his son’s golf lesson. The Trump administration said the proposed use of Marine Two — the call sign for the helicopter carrying the vice president — was for operational reasons.....................
